Future wireless networks will have to be based on highly mobile systemsthat are self-organizing, rapidly deployable, heterogeneous, and will not relyon expensive infrastructure. Since these networks will be called upon to supportreal-time interactive multimedia traffic, they must be able to providetheir users with adequate quality of service (QoS) guarantees.
